432.5 20 Witness may be required to testify in prosecution under KRS 432.510 -- Immunity. In any prosecution under KRS 432.510, no witness shall be excused from testifying on the ground that his testimony may incriminate himself. But, no such testimony shall b e used against him in any prosecution except for perjury, and he shall be discharged from all liability for any violation of KRS 432.510 necessarily disclosed in his testimony. Effective: October 1, 1942 History: Recodified 1942 Ky. Acts ch. 208, sec. 1, e ffective October 1, 1942, from Ky. Stat. sec. 1241a -7.
